Title :
A Direct Reading Radio-Frequency Meter
Author_Institution :
Research Laboratory, Westinghouse Electric and Manufacturing Company, East Pittsburgh, Penna.
Abstract :
The method used is the well known one of reading a radio frequency by measuring the beat note produced with a calibrated crystal oscillator. A new type of direct reading audio-frequency meter having a scale of 2.0 to 4.5 kc per second makes the device automatic. The meter scale divisions are 0.1 kc apart, and under reasonable conditions, the accuracy of the reading is of this order.
